The New York State Working Families Party, The Rural Caucus of the New York State Young Democrats, IBEW Local 1249, the Cortland County Democratic Committee and the St. Lawrence County Democratic Committee are teaming up to sponsor a candidate training workshop to recruit, train, and elect the next generation of progressive leaders.

We are seeking progressive champions willing to challenge the status quo and fight for a government that works for all of us, not just the wealthy and well-connected. This training event will give grassroots activists in rural New York the tools they need to create positive change in their communities and create a bottom-up infrastructure of progressive leaders. Our goal is to identify, train, and support grassroots activists in the skills and strategies to create a progressive future for our community and nation as well as help them manage successful campaigns or run for office themselves.
